Western Zone-The NY State Salary

As of August 2026, the average annual salary for employees at Western Zone-The NY State in the United States is $89,711. This translates to an approximate hourly wage of $43. Salaries at Western Zone-The NY State typically range from $78,403 to $102,734 annually, reflecting the diverse roles and experience levels within the company.

What Is the Cost of Living Near Buffalo?

Understanding the cost of living near Buffalo is key to truly evaluating a salary offer or your current compensation at Western Zone-The NY State.
Buffalo's Cost of Living Index is approximately 79.5 (20.5% less expensive than US average; 36.4% less than NY average). Western NY city, very affordable housing, revitalizing. NFTA Metro Bus/Rail. When planning your budget based on a salary from Western Zone-The NY State, consider these typical monthly expenses:
Expense Category Estimated Monthly Cost Key Considerations / Notes
Housing (1-BR Apt Rent) $900 - $1,400+ A significant portion of Western Zone-The NY State salary. Location choices impact this heavily.
Utilities (Basic) $160 - $270 (Heating significant) Electricity, Heating, Cooling, Water etc.
Public Transportation $75 (NFTA monthly pass) Essential for most commuters; car ownership is costly.
Groceries (Single Person) $380 - $560 Can be higher with more dining out or specialty stores.
Personal & Leisure $330 - $630+ Dining out, entertainment, shopping. Highly variable.
Healthcare (Individual) $370 - $690+ Varies significantly by plan & employer contribution.
Subtotal (Excluding Taxes) $2,215 - $3,555+ This subtotal does not include income taxes (federal, state, local), which can significantly impact your take-home pay.
